Summary:

As we continue exploring the return to school season, today's discussion delves into a crucial topic. Join us as we sit down with Amanda Glass, an esteemed legal professional with a passion for advocating for children's rights.

Amanda's journey, post-graduation from the Sandra Day O'Connor College of Law at Arizona State University, led her to a groundbreaking Equal Justice Works fellowship at the Arizona Center for Disability Law, supported by Greenberg Traurig, LLP. Her impactful project focuses on enhancing accessibility to special education and mental health services for children with invisible disabilities within Arizona's child welfare system. Through legal expertise, community education, and collaborative efforts with existing organizations, Amanda strives to uplift children facing emotional or unseen challenges.

In this insightful conversation, Amanda sheds light on the invaluable role collaboration and connection play in ensuring every child's needs are met. If you're a parent or guardian encountering roadblocks, frustration, or uncertainty in securing the necessary support for your child, this episode offers guidance and hope.
